(adv) of the distant or comparatively distant past; ; ; ; ; ; is Scottish, Syn. long since, lang syne, Example:We met once long ago; they long ago forsook their nomadic life; left for work long ago; he has long since given up mountain climbing; This name has long since been forgotten; lang syne
[zutto (P); zu-tto (P); zuutto] (adv) (1) (ずーっと and ずうっと are more emphatic) continuously in some state (for a long time, distance); throughout; all along; the whole time; all the way; (2) much (better, etc.); by far; far and away; (3) far away; long ago; (4) direct; straight; (P)#5365
[ひさびさ, hisabisa] (adj-na, adj-no, adv, n) (See 久し振り) (in a) long time; long time (ago); while (ago); long ago; long while (ago); (in a) long while; (P)#16922